The leader-member exchange (LMX) theory proposes that the leader implicitly categorizes the follower as belonging to his ingroup

or out group after a detailed analysis of his or her performance over a prolonged period of time. Select one: True False

Answer:

False.

Explanation:

The leader-member theory also known as Vertical Dyad Linkage Theory is the theory that explains the relationship between leaders and managers with their team. The theory suggests how good relations between a leader and his team can contribute to the development or destruction of members of an organisation.This leadership model of leader-member theory was matured George Greon and his colleagues.

<u>The leader-member theory is divide into three stages namely Role taking, Role Making, and Routinization.</u>

<u>A leader-member relationship is built through these three steps. When a new member is added to the group, a leader expects him to be loyal, trustworthy, hardworking. Based on their work ethics, that is loyalty and trustworthiness, a leader sorts these new members in two group in-group and out-group</u>.

But this sorting is done subconsciously and not implicitly as stated in the question. Thus, the answer is false.

<h3>What was Georgia's Great Depression?</h3>

The Great Depression was a terribly difficult time for the entire country, especially for Georgia. Georgia had agriculture and cotton-based economy.

Georgia's economy was ravaged by the boll weevil, a small insect that disenabled cotton plants from producing cotton.

It started in 1930, making farmers unable to recover from the insect infestation coupled with the devastating drought that accompanied it.
